The town of Zarco Grande is located in the Municipality of Lázaro Cárdenas (in the State of Quintana Roo). There are 5 inhabitants. Zarco Grande is at 9 meters of altitude.
Data: In Zarco Grande, 40% of the inhabitants are catholic and 0% of the dwellings are equipped with a washing machine. At the bottom of this page you will find more information.
